  • "Feel the Fear and Do It Anyway" is a self-help book by Susan Jeffers that was first published in 1987. The book focuses on overcoming fear and self-doubt and taking action towards achieving one's goals.
    The central premise of the book is that fear is a natural emotion that everyone experiences, but it is possible to learn to manage and overcome it. Jeffers argues that fear can be paralyzing and can prevent individuals from reaching their full potential. However, by acknowledging and accepting fear and taking action anyway, one can build confidence and self-esteem.
    The book provides practical strategies and exercises for managing fear, such as reframing negative thoughts, using affirmations, and taking small steps towards one's goals. Jeffers also emphasizes the importance of self-care, including exercise, relaxation, and positive self-talk.
    "Feel the Fear and Do It Anyway" has become a popular self-help book and has been translated into many languages. It has been praised for its practical advice and accessible writing style.
